Analysis of 13F filings for the period ending June 30, 2025, indicates a marginal shift in institutional positioning for Alphabet Inc. (GOOGL). Across a broad sample of 58 funds, aggregate holdings experienced a negligible decline of 1,305 shares, representing a -0.08% change from the previous quarter. This headline figure, however, masks significant divergence at the individual fund level. For instance, while Value Partners Investments and Wesbanco Bank Inc. substantially increased their stakes by 39,921 and 38,608 shares respectively, other managers like Teamwork Financial Advisors LLC reduced their holdings by 14,800 shares. The data from a smaller, more recent batch of 21 filers showed a net increase in share count, underscoring the mixed sentiment. Given that these filings only disclose long positions and exclude derivatives or short interests, the overall picture suggests institutional sentiment is largely holding steady, with no strong consensus for a significant bearish or bullish shift in the stock.
